BI报表工具如何与ETL结合?数据处理更高效

阅读人数:4360预计阅读时长:6 min

在当今数据驱动的商业环境中,企业对数据处理和分析的需求与日俱增。然而,许多企业在数据处理效率上面临挑战。为了提高效率,BI报表工具ETL(Extract, Transform, Load)技术的结合成为了关注的焦点。这种结合不仅能加速数据处理流程,还能增强数据分析的深度和精确性。本文将深入探讨BI报表工具与ETL结合的方式及其在提高数据处理效率方面的优势。

BI报表工具如何与ETL结合?数据处理更高效

🚀 BI报表工具与ETL结合的重要性

BI(Business Intelligence)报表工具和ETL是企业数据管理和分析的两大核心组件。BI工具提供了强大的数据分析和可视化能力,而ETL工具负责数据的提取、转换和加载。两者的结合可以为企业提供全方位的数据解决方案,极大地提高数据处理效率和分析能力。

1. 数据集成:实现无缝连接

BI工具和ETL的结合首先体现在数据集成方面。ETL工具能够从多个数据源提取数据,并将其转换为统一的格式,然后加载到数据仓库中。BI工具则利用这些整合后的数据进行分析和报告。

数据集成的优势

全链路血缘模型转换

  • 多源数据整合:ETL可以从不同的数据库、文件和应用程序中提取数据,实现数据的集中管理。
  • 数据清洗和转换:通过ETL的转换功能,可以清洗和规范化数据,确保数据质量。
  • 自动化流程:ETL流程可以自动化执行,减少人为干预和错误。
功能 ETL工具 BI工具
数据提取 从多源提取,实时更新 使用整合数据进行分析
数据转换 清洗、规范化 数据模型和指标设计
数据加载 加载到数据仓库 可视化和报表生成

2. 提高数据处理效率:从提取到分析

BI工具与ETL的有效结合可以显著提高数据处理的效率。ETL负责数据的预处理,而BI工具则负责数据的深度挖掘和展示。通过这种分工合作,整个数据处理流程变得更加高效。

提高效率的具体表现

  • 快速数据更新:ETL工具可以实现实时或近实时的数据提取和更新,确保BI工具使用的数据是最新的。
  • 减少手动操作:自动化的ETL流程减少了手动干预,降低了出错的风险。
  • 优化数据流:通过对数据流的优化,减少了数据处理的时间和资源消耗。

关键步骤

  • 数据源识别和连接
  • 自动化数据提取和转换
  • 实时数据加载和更新
  • 使用BI工具进行可视化和分析

🌟 BI报表工具与ETL结合的优化策略

在具体项目中,如何优化BI和ETL的结合是企业成功的关键。以下是几种优化策略,可以帮助企业更好地利用这两种工具的优势。

1. 自动化和调度:确保持续高效

自动化和调度是提高效率的关键。通过设定定期的ETL任务调度,可以确保数据的持续更新和准备。

自动化和调度的优势

  • 定期任务:通过任务计划,定期运行ETL流程,确保数据的持续更新。
  • 实时监控:实时监控ETL流程,确保数据处理的准确性和及时性。
  • 异常处理:自动化异常检测和处理,减少数据错误的影响。
优化策略 描述 优势
定期任务 设定任务计划,定期更新数据 确保数据的持续更新
实时监控 监控ETL过程中的实时数据 提高数据准确性和及时性
异常处理 自动检测和处理异常情况 减少数据错误对分析的影响

2. 数据质量管理:保障分析的可靠性

数据质量直接影响BI分析的结果。通过ETL和BI工具的结合,企业可以更好地管理和提升数据质量,确保分析的可靠性。

数据质量管理措施

  • 数据清洗:ETL阶段进行数据清洗,去除重复和错误数据。
  • 数据验证:设置数据验证规则,确保数据的准确性和完整性。
  • 数据规范化:统一数据格式,方便后续分析和处理。

数据质量管理流程

  • 数据清洗
  • 数据验证
  • 数据规范化

🎯 结论

综上所述,BI报表工具与ETL的结合在提高数据处理效率方面具有显著优势。通过有效的数据集成、提高数据处理效率和优化策略,企业可以更好地利用数据驱动决策。FineBI作为市场领先的BI工具,通过与ETL的结合,提供了强大的自助式数据分析能力,帮助企业实现数据要素向生产力的转化。通过持续优化和创新,企业可以在数字化转型中占据有利位置。

参考文献

  1. 王勇,《商业智能与大数据分析》,清华大学出版社,2021年。
  2. 李明,《ETL原理与实践》,人民邮电出版社,2020年。

FineBI在线试用

本文相关FAQs

🤔 BI报表工具和ETL到底是啥关系?

最近在工作中遇到个问题,我的老板总是要求我用BI工具生成各种报表,可是数据处理得越来越复杂,感觉仅靠BI有点吃力。有没有大佬能解释下BI报表工具和ETL工具之间的关系?这两者怎么配合才能更高效地处理数据呢?


BI(Business Intelligence)和ETL(Extract, Transform, Load)是数据处理链条中的两个重要环节,但它们负责的任务和侧重点有所不同。说简单点,ETL工具像是数据的搬运工和整理员,而BI工具更像是数据的展示员和分析师。

ETL的主要任务是从各种数据源中提取数据,然后进行清洗、转换,再加载到数据仓库中。这一过程让数据更加整齐、有序,为后续的分析做好准备。ETL工具如Informatica、Talend、Apache Nifi等,都擅长处理大规模的数据转换和集成。

而BI工具,如Tableau、Power BI、FineBI等,主要专注于数据的可视化和分析。它们让用户能够通过直观的图表和仪表盘,洞察数据背后的趋势和故事。这让企业决策者可以更快速、准确地做出业务判断。

两者的结合,可以让数据处理变得更流畅:ETL工具负责高效整理数据,BI工具则提供友好的用户界面和强大的分析能力。这种组合能让数据从采集到分析的整个过程变得更高效。

对于想要提升数据处理效率的企业来说,了解这两者的协同工作机制是非常有必要的。不妨试着在现有的技术架构中,将ETL与BI工具更紧密地结合起来。比如FineBI中的自助建模功能,就能与ETL过程无缝对接,进一步提高数据处理的智能化水平。 FineBI在线试用


🚀 如何在实际操作中将BI与ETL结合?

我明白BI和ETL各自的角色了,但问题是,理论听起来挺好,实际操作中怎么把它们有效结合?有没有具体的操作思路或步骤,可以指导我在工作中实现这一步?

行业智库


说起来,理论确实容易理解,但实际操作中,很多人会卡在怎么具体实施上。别急,我这有几个步骤和思路,帮你把BI和ETL工具结合得更顺畅。

  1. 明确数据需求:首先,你得清楚你需要处理的数据有哪些,哪些是ETL负责的,哪些是BI要用的。这个阶段通常需要和业务部门沟通,了解他们的需求。
  2. 选择适合的工具组合:根据企业的数据规模、复杂程度以及预算,选择合适的ETL和BI工具组合。有些ETL工具自带BI功能,比如Talend,而有些BI工具也支持简单的ETL功能,比如Power BI。所以,找到一个适合你们公司的组合特别关键。
  3. 数据清洗与转换:使用ETL工具进行数据的清洗和转换。这一步非常重要,因为BI工具需要的是结构化、干净的数据。ETL工具可以自动化执行数据转换任务,确保数据的一致性和准确性。
  4. 建立数据仓库:将处理好的数据加载到数据仓库中。这个数据仓库将作为BI工具的数据源。数据仓库的设计决定了后续分析的效率和效果,所以需要仔细规划。
  5. 可视化与分析:最后,用BI工具连接到数据仓库,进行数据的可视化和分析。创建仪表盘和报表,供决策者使用。
  6. 反馈与优化:根据用户的反馈,持续优化ETL和BI流程。这个步骤帮助你不断提高数据处理的效率和准确性。

下面是一个简单的操作清单:

步骤 描述
数据需求 确定需要处理的具体数据和业务需求
工具选择 选择适合的ETL和BI工具组合
数据清洗 使用ETL工具进行数据清洗和转换
数据仓库 将处理好的数据加载到数据仓库中
分析展示 用BI工具进行可视化和分析
优化反馈 根据反馈持续优化流程

所以,别光看理论,动手试试这些步骤吧!把BI和ETL结合起来,用数据说话,你会发现效率和效果都上了一个新台阶。


🔍 BI和ETL结合后,数据处理还能有哪些未来发展趋势?

结合BI和ETL工具已经让数据处理效率大幅提升,但我在想,未来在这一领域还会有哪些新趋势?比如AI的引入,或者其他新技术的应用,会对数据处理带来怎样的变化?


未来的数据处理,肯定会因为技术的发展而变得更加智能和高效。AI、机器学习、云计算等新技术的引入,正在重塑BI和ETL结合后的数据处理模式。以下几个趋势可能会影响未来的数据处理:

  1. AI赋能数据处理:AI和机器学习将深度融合到BI和ETL工具中,使得数据处理过程更加智能化。AI可以帮助自动识别数据模式,进行更复杂的预测分析,甚至自动化ETL流程。在一些BI工具中,比如FineBI,AI已经被用来自动生成图表和进行数据分析。
  2. 实时数据处理:随着物联网和实时数据流技术的发展,企业对实时数据处理的需求越来越高。未来,BI和ETL工具将支持实时数据流处理,帮助企业在瞬息万变的市场环境中快速做出决策。
  3. 自助式数据处理:未来的BI和ETL工具将更加注重用户体验,提供更强大的自助式数据处理功能,降低技术门槛,让非技术人员也能参与到数据分析中。
  4. 云端数据处理:云计算的普及将推动BI和ETL工具向云端迁移。云端数据处理可以提供更强的计算能力、更大的存储空间以及更灵活的扩展性,帮助企业更好地应对数据处理的挑战。
  5. 数据隐私与安全:随着数据处理能力的提升,数据隐私和安全问题也将越来越受到关注。未来的BI和ETL工具需要在数据处理效率和数据安全之间找到平衡,确保数据的机密性和完整性。

这些趋势不仅将提升数据处理的效率,还会改变企业利用数据的方式。在这场数据革命中,FineBI等工具正在不断进步,帮助企业更好地迎接未来的数据挑战。如果你想更深入了解这些趋势,可以通过 FineBI在线试用 亲身体验一下。


【AI声明】本文内容通过大模型匹配关键字智能生成,仅供参考,帆软不对内容的真实、准确或完整作任何形式的承诺。如有任何问题或意见,您可以通过联系blog@fanruan.com进行反馈,帆软收到您的反馈后将及时答复和处理。

若想了解更多关于FineBI的相关信息,您可以访问下方链接,或点击下方组件,快速获得帆软为您提供的企业大数据分析平台建设建议、免费的FineBI试用和同行业自助智能分析标杆案例学习参考。

了解更多Finebi信息:www.finebi.com

帆软FineBI一站式大数据分析平台在线试用!

免费下载

评论区

Avatar for Dash视角
Dash视角

这个方法很实用,我在项目中试过了,效果不错,尤其是在处理复杂数据转化时。

2025年8月1日
点赞
赞 (83)
Avatar for 小数派之眼
小数派之眼

文章写得很详细,但是希望能有更多实际案例,尤其是关于如何搭建一个完整的数据处理流程。

2025年8月1日
点赞
赞 (33)
Avatar for 字段牧场主
字段牧场主

我对ETL和BI结合的概念很感兴趣,但不太确定文章中的工具是否支持实时数据处理,有人能分享一下经验吗?

2025年8月1日
点赞
赞 (15)
Avatar for logic_星探
logic_星探

文章提到了一些工具的优点,但能否深入探讨不同工具在性能和集成上的差异?这样可以帮助我们更好地选择合适的方案。

2025年8月1日
点赞
赞 (0)
帆软企业数字化建设产品推荐
报表开发平台免费试用
自助式BI分析免费试用
数据可视化大屏免费试用
数据集成平台免费试用